Two injunctions. Contradictory demands at different logical levels. Satisfy the first and violate the second. Satisfy the second and violate the first. The creature cannot leave the field. The creature cannot name the contradiction without triggering the third injunction: the naming itself becomes evidence of the creature's deficiency.
Bateson found this structure in families producing schizophrenia. He was looking at the pathological end of a spectrum. The double bind is not pathology. It is infrastructure.
